diff options
author | toasted-nutbread <toasted-nutbread@users.noreply.github.com> | 2021-02-14 15:53:35 -0500 |
---|---|---|
committer | GitHub <noreply@github.com> | 2021-02-14 15:53:35 -0500 |
commit | 286534e648af350d24fbf3c7892a7ec81aaeb4bd (patch) | |
tree | 89d88e961c5a0a6f508c66789e30b9ba4a968e73 /ext/js/app/popup.js | |
parent | efe8140f103179f50b610f182148b9427af99010 (diff) |
Move api to yomichan object (#1392)
* Move cross frame API from API to Yomichan
* Add API instance to Yomichan
* Move api global to yomichan.api
* Pass yomichan to API
* Remove IIFE
Diffstat (limited to 'ext/js/app/popup.js')
-rw-r--r-- | ext/js/app/popup.js | 5 |
1 files changed, 2 insertions, 3 deletions
diff --git a/ext/js/app/popup.js b/ext/js/app/popup.js index 75b74257..44cca14a 100644 --- a/ext/js/app/popup.js +++ b/ext/js/app/popup.js @@ -18,7 +18,6 @@ /* global * DocumentUtil * FrameClient - * api * dynamicLoader */ @@ -460,7 +459,7 @@ class Popup extends EventDispatcher { if (this._frameClient === null || !this._frameClient.isConnected() || contentWindow === null) { return; } const message = this._frameClient.createMessage({action, params}); - return await api.crossFrame.invoke(this._frameClient.frameId, 'popupMessage', message); + return await yomichan.crossFrame.invoke(this._frameClient.frameId, 'popupMessage', message); } async _invokeSafe(action, params={}, defaultReturnValue) { @@ -676,7 +675,7 @@ class Popup extends EventDispatcher { async _setOptionsContext(optionsContext) { this._optionsContext = optionsContext; - this._options = await api.optionsGet(optionsContext); + this._options = await yomichan.api.optionsGet(optionsContext); this.updateTheme(); } |